Freeman gets Wales call up

Kieron Freeman is the latest Derby player to receive an international call-up after the full-back was named in the Wales Under-21 squad.

Freeman has been picked by Geraint Williams, a former Ram, for the friendly against Iceland in Llanelli on Wednesday, February 6.

The 20-year-old has made seven first-team appearances for Derby since joining the club from east midlands rivals Nottingham Forest in the summer.

He has been capped at various youth levels for Wales, six of which have come in the Under-21s.

Centre-half Richard Keogh, midfielder Jeff Hendrick and striker Conor Sammon were named in the Republic of Ireland senior squad while defender Mark O'Brien (Republic of Ireland Under-21s) and striker Mason Bennett (England Under-17s) have also received call-ups this week.
